Mild Earthquakes Reported in Myanmar and Northern Thailand

Mild Quakes Shake Myanmar and Northern Thailand: Earthquake Division

Residents in Myanmar and northern Thailand experienced mild tremors as a series of small earthquakes were recorded in the region, according to the earthquake division. The mild quakes, though noticeable, have not caused significant damage or injuries so far.
